Understanding G76 Internal Threading

G76 is a lathe threading cycle commonly utilized in CNC (Computer Numerical Control) machining, particularly when performing internal threads. This cycle simplifies the threading process by automating the movements required for cutting threads, which not only enhances productivity but also ensures consistency and accuracy.

Key Benefits of G76 Internal Threading

Using the G76 cycle offers multiple advantages over manual threading techniques:

  • Speed: The automated cycle reduces machining time significantly.
  • Precision: Enhanced accuracy in thread dimensions is achieved through programmed movements.
  • Consistency: The same threading parameters can be reused for high-volume production.
  • Reduced Operator Error: Automation minimizes the potential for human mistakes.

G76 Internal Threading Example

Consider a scenario where a manufacturer needs to produce a batch of aluminum housings with internal threads. By utilizing the G76 cycle, they can set parameters such as the pitch, depth of cut, and thread start point. The CNC lathe then executes the program efficiently, reducing production time while maintaining the required thread specifications.

Tips for Optimizing G76 Internal Threading

  1. Choose the Right Tool: Ensure that the correct cutting tool is selected for the material being processed.
  2. Adjust Cutting Parameters: Fine-tune speed, feed rates, and depth of cut according to the specific application.
  3. Perform Regular Maintenance: Keeping the CNC machine in optimal condition can improve threading quality.
